Virtual Fitness Challenges to Keep You Engaged

In today’s fast-paced world, fitness enthusiasts are increasingly turning to innovative ways to stay motivated and achieve their health goals. One such effective approach is through virtual fitness challenges. These challenges transform exercise into engaging competitions, making them enjoyable and motivating for participants. Using technology, these challenges often leverage apps and online platforms that connect users, encouraging accountability and interaction. Participants can track their progress, share achievements, and even compete against friends, which can enhance the motivation factor significantly. Furthermore, virtual fitness challenges often incorporate gamification elements, such as earning points or badges, which can incentivize users to maintain consistency. As a method of motivation, many individuals find that engaging in these collective endeavors fosters a sense of community and support, which is essential for sustaining fitness journeys. Additionally, tech-based challenges often provide customizable goals, allowing users to select objectives that align with their personal fitness needs and aspirations. Thus, technology not only enriches these fitness challenges but also promotes an atmosphere conducive to growth and perseverance. Overall, virtual fitness challenges serve as exceptional tools for motivation in the realm of physical fitness.

Benefits of Engaging in Virtual Challenges

Virtual fitness challenges offer a multitude of advantages that appeal to a wide range of individuals seeking to enhance their fitness routines. Firstly, these challenges encourage participation from anywhere, eliminating geographical limitations often associated with traditional fitness programs. Participants can engage from the comfort of their homes, local parks, or gyms, adapting challenges to their environments. Secondly, many platforms hosting virtual challenges create a sense of community; participants can interact through forums, social media, or dedicated apps. This connectivity helps foster motivation as users share their experiences, struggles, and success stories. Another key benefit is the flexibility in scheduling these challenges; as they are online, individuals can join at their convenience, which is vital for people with busy lifestyles. Furthermore, the diverse range of challenges caters to various fitness levels, making it accessible for beginners and seasoned athletes alike. Lastly, regular participation in these challenges often leads to significant improvements in physical health and mental well-being. Collectively, these benefits demonstrate how virtual fitness challenges can effectively motivate individuals while catering to their personal needs and circumstances.

How to Get Started with Virtual Fitness Challenges

Starting with virtual fitness challenges is easier than ever, thanks to numerous platforms available today. Initially, individuals can browse various fitness apps and websites offering these challenges, selecting one that resonates with personal interests and fitness levels. Popular platforms might include apps like Strava, Fitbit, or MyFitnessPal, which offer robust features for tracking progress. Once a platform is chosen, registering is typically simple; users create profiles detailing their fitness goals, current levels, and preferred activities. This customization allows for a tailored experience that meets individual needs. Following registration, individuals can select specific challenges to join or even invite friends to participate, which enhances motivation levels significantly. It’s beneficial to set realistic and achievable goals during these challenges, as this encourages sustainable engagement rather than overwhelming oneself with high expectations. Consistently updating progress and celebrating milestones, no matter how small, is crucial; this fosters a sense of accomplishment. Lastly, maintaining an open mindset toward learning new skills and techniques is essential. With dedication and a positive outlook, anyone can successfully embark on a fulfilling journey with virtual fitness challenges.

Another vital aspect of virtual fitness challenges is the importance of setting and tracking specific goals. Goals play a significant role in keeping participants focused and motivated throughout the challenge. Each individual should strive to set SMART goals—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ound. This framework facilitates goal progression, ensuring that objectives are clear and attainable. Participants can determine their targets based on fitness levels, such as running a certain distance, completing a number of workouts per week, or even achieving specific weight-loss milestones. Tracking these goals becomes more accomplished with the aid of fitness journals or apps that allow for easy updates and visual representations of progress. Beyond traditional metrics, participants can also incorporate fun and unique challenges, such as participating in themed workouts or engaging in friendly competition with others. Engaging a community or involving friends gives the challenges a social aspect that can further enhance motivation. Through setting, tracking, and achieving goals, participants often experience greater satisfaction and a sense of belonging within the fitness community, promoting a healthier lifestyle overall.

The Role of Social Media in Motivation

Social media serves as a powerful tool in motivating individuals to partake in virtual fitness challenges. Plat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ter create opportunities for individuals to showcase their progress and inspire others through their journeys. Users often share workout updates, meal preparations, and challenge achievements, contributing to an atmosphere of encouragement and accountability. By following fitness influencers or joining specific fitness groups online, participants can receive ongoing motivation and support from like-minded individuals. This peer engagement often translates to a commitment to stay involved in challenges and stick to fitness goals. Communities formed around challenges foster camaraderie, driving participants to not only support one another but also engage in friendly competition, boosting motivation. Furthermore, social media groups can serve as platforms for sharing tips, resources, and personal success stories, which can be incredibly beneficial for those facing obstacles in their fitness journeys. Ultimately, social media integration into fitness challenges enhances the overall experience, allowing for connection, inspiration, and motivation from a diverse and extensive audience.
